Anterior Pituitary
The front portion of the pituitary gland, responsible for producing and releasing hormones that regulate several endocrine functions.
Parathyroid Glands
Small endocrine glands in the neck that produce parathyroid hormone (PTH), regulating calcium levels in the blood and bone metabolism.
Thyroid
A butterfly-shaped gland located in the neck below the Adam's apple, producing hormones that regulate the body's metabolic rate as well as heart and digestive function, muscle control, brain development, and bone maintenance.
Norepinephrine
A neurotransmitter and hormone important in the body's fight or flight response, affecting blood pressure and heart rate.
